Random Miku Fan

They're using a much smaller and more portable screen than usual because they have to be able clear the stage in a few minutes. The configuration makes it more obvious that it's a screen, which ruins the effect a bit. Gaga's unusually high stage isn't helping either, as people on the floor can't see Miku's feet on the stage, so you lose a depth queue. Also they are using just two projectors instead of the four they had at Magical Mirai.  The projectors cost about $80K each. 

Another issue is that Miku is doing three full concerts in Indonesia later this month for MikuExpo, at the exact same time that she'll be with Gaga in Seattle and Vancouver. So Crypton are having to split their resources for this tour.

On the plus side, fans will soon be able to have their own Miku hologram in the palm of their hand. For around $5 you'll be able to get a Miku holobox (and a piece of gum!) that lets you play some of the same songs as used in the Gaga concerts - possibly with the same animation.  Very cute. These will sell quickly :)

Well, it's basically a colourful cardbox box with a piece of clear plastic in it at a 45-degree angle. You need a smartphone with internet to get it to do anything.

You could actually make your own fairly easily. There are dozens of "hologram ready" Miku videos on youtube that should work, and I just noticed that the plastic lid to a container of cherry tomatoes I bought today could be cut to make an excellent reflector.

EDIT TO ADD: I spoke too soon. PVC packaging has too many imperfections. You need something thicker. An unscuffed clear plastic CD jewel case lid works, but could be hard to cut to shape.
